Today is the first time I ever cast any bullets. I used wheel weights and cast them with a Lee 440 grain mold, lubed with Lyman Super Moly, insatalled a Hornady gas check and ran them through a .501" sizing die. I used Starline cases, H-4198 powder and WLR primers, seated the bullets to an overall length of 2.1" with no crimp. I fired 5 three shot groups at 100 yards and the average group size for all 5 groups combined was under 2.25". The chronograph results gave an average velocity of 1565 FPS.
